Price Range & Condition
The condition of a property plays an important role in determining its value, with the degree of impact varying by property type, size and location.
For 116, Sewardstone Gardens, we estimate a market value of £913,585 and a rental value of £2,990 per month when presented in very good decorative order. Should the property require extensive cosmetic improvement, those figures would reduce to £809,175 and £2,648 per month respectively.

Energy Efficiency
116, Sewardstone Gardens has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of F.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 17 Jan 2015.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using a boiler and radiators (mains gas).
